Disneyland is the only theme park designed and instructed by Walt Disney himself. Walter Elias Disney (born 5th Dec, 1901/died 15th Dec, 1966) had a vision of a dream park.

During the 1930s and 40s Walt, along with his daughters, set about visiting many amusements parks all across America. 

In 1953 he purchased 160 acres of land near Anaheim and set about creating his vision. All aspects of construction and design came under the direct supervision of Walter himself. The park opened its doors on July 17th, 1955 the park was unveiled via a massive ABC Press event and phenomenal media coverage.

In 2001 Disneys California Adventure opened its gates just adjacent the park to accommodate growing crowds. 1966 brought the additions of the New Orleans Square and Mickeys Toon Town was introduced to the world in 1993, with 2019 welcoming the Star Wars ‘Galaxys Edge’ experience with further expansion plans and exciting projects in progress.

Visitors often describe having their hair pulled and being unexplainably touched whilst exploring the park.

Let’s take a look at some for the reported hauntings encountered within the park today. 

The Baby Care Centre

An apparition known amongst staff as the ‘woman in white’, a female spectre regularly seen roaming the centre. It is suggested the lady lived at this location long before it was ever a park.

Space Mountain

Believed haunted by a ghostly apparition who actively steps onto rides with passengers. CCTV monitors have captured this figure much to the astonishment of onlookers. 

This apparition is believed to be the spirit of a young man who fell from this ride during the 1970s. He is described as tall, with red hair, and always vanishes before the ride ends. 

The Star Trader and Tomorrow Land

Cast members report encounters with an evil menacing presence up on the fourth floor stock room, creepy cold spots and gusts of wind, where there are no windows or doors.

The Disney Gallery

The ghost of Walt Disney himself has been seen walking Main Street and within the fire station. An apartment was constructed above the fire station when Walt visited. He always left a window lamp on. Today, that lamp is seen to unexplainably switch on and off, even when the room is locked and unoccupied.

Tom Sawyers Island

It is alleged that three young boys drowned in the River of America. The ghost of one of those boys is often sighted here.

The Haunted Mansion

The mansion is home to three known entities, with many reporting being physically touched by unseen hands and describe a negative entity which makes visitors feel anxious and afraid.

Pirates of the Caribbean

Haunted by a young boy whose ashes are buried here. Many have sighted the little boy exploring near the pirate boat exhibits.

The People Mover Ride (now closed)

When in operation this section any blonde haired little girls would report a sensation of having their ponytails pulled. It is suggested this is the spirit of a man who died when he fell from the ride, he grabbed onto his girlfriends hair, she had blonde hair and was wearing it in a ponytail.  

The Christmas Shop 

Presents an ominous atmosphere. A lady in a Victorian era photograph, up on a shelf, has been known to horrifically frown at the living as they pass by.

Matahorn Mountain 

This section is believed stalked by the restless soul of Dolly, a lady who fell from her sled and was crushed to death by the sled coming in from behind her.

It’s A Small World 

Animatronix have been seen operating unaided, as if coming alive, many do not even have electrical power.
